Transaction f54134c469c60fd0992298ddf5875f1d2fc89f6a02507fc16a602e9731161d1a
1 Input
1 Output
-
f54134c469c60fd0992298ddf5875f1d2fc89f6a02507fc16a602e9731161d1a:0
- value
- 31002528
- script pubkey
- OP_0 OP_PUSHBYTES_20 80d1ea239564eb3e409fe0f7e823b44cbe29e67a
- address
- bc1qsrg75gu4vn4nusylurm7sga5fjlznen6j5whp6